It's a time of big moves forward for local artist Aidan Fraser and the biggest move of all was his relocation from Johannesburg to Cape Town at the start of 2024. With his self-titled debut album garnering praise from fans and music industry tastemakers, he shared some of his writing inspiration and gave a taste of why he's described as follows by Texx and The City: “Joining the fore of the indie-pop resurgence, Aidan Fraser is pushing the parameters of the genre with emotion-fuelled, electronic flair. And his self-titled debut album is a searing exhibition of his craft.”
